The maximum permitted speed on the express roads for motor vehicles from category D is:

A 100 km/h;
B 90 km/h;
C 110 km/h.

Explanation

The maximum permitted speed on the express roads for motor vehicles from category D is 100 km/h. The express roads are roads accessible only through junctions or regulated intersections which may be prohibited to certain categories of users and vehicles and on which stopping and waiting on the carriageway are prohibited. These resemble the motorways, but without having an emergency lane, as the motorways have.

The correct answer is: A

Reference articles

OUG* - Article 49

(1) The maximum speed limit in the urban areas is 50 km/h.
[...]
(4) The maximum speed limits outside built-up area are:
a) on motorways - 130 km/h;
b) on the express roads - 120 km/h;
c) on the European national roads (E) - 100 km/h;
d) on the other categories of roads - 90 km/h.

OUG* - Article 50

(1) The maximum permitted speeds outside built-up area for the categories of motor vehicles provided in annex no. 1 are the following:
a) 130 km/h on motorways, 120 km/h on the express roads, 100 km/h on the European national roads (E) and 90 km/h on the other categories of roads, for the motor vehicles from categories A and B;
b) 110 km/h on motorways, 100 km/h on the express roads, 90 km/h on the European national roads (E) and 80 km/h for the other categories of roads, for the motor vehicles from categories C, D and category D1;
c) 90 km/h on motorways, 85 km/h on express roads, 80 km/h on the European national roads (E) and 70 km/h for the other categories of roads, for the motor vehicles from categories A1, B1 and C1;
d) 45 km/h, for the agricultural or forestry tractors and mopeds.
[...]


* OUG = EMERGENCY ORDINANCE no. 195 of December 12, 2002 updated (Road Traffic Code)
